National Health Service Project staff sit-in protest in Valparai

Employees working under ASHA scheme under Central government and the doorstep health care scheme protest to raise wages in Valparai


Coimbatore: Moodys PHC and the Government Primary Health Centers in the Sholayar Nagar area employ 45 staff in Valparai under the Prevention of Infectious Diseases Prevention and Treatment Scheme under the Asha Act of the Central Government.

2,600 people across Tamil Nadu are working on this project. For the past three years, they have been maintaining records of hygiene awareness in the Valparai area and door-to-door diagnoses of colds and infections. In addition, they were given Rs. 10 per house as per the number of houses where they were tested and given tablets.

The Tamil Nadu government last month announced the doorstep healthcare scheme. Accordingly, the employees have been appointed by the Valparai Municipality on the basis of a salary of Rs. 4500 per month and the duties of the employees working under the Asha scheme of the Central Government have been transferred to them.

Also Vani who worked under Asha scheme was not paid for 2 months in a row. They protested in front of the Valparai Government Primary Health Center demanding permanent employment and job security for those who have been working for the lowest wages for the past three years. And they are engaged in a sit-in protest at the Valparai Government Primary Health Center until a better solution is found for them.
